2. Consider a salt tank initially containing a 100L solution with 40 kg of salt. A solution with a salt concentration of 3 kg/L is pumped into the tank at a rate of 25 L/ min and at the same time the well mixed solution is pumped out at the same rate. (a) (3 points) Write the initial value problem (WP) modeling rc(t). the amount of salt in the tank at time t. (h) (3 points) Using only the WP. answer the following question: when the pumps start. will the amount of salt in the tank will increase or decrease? (Hint: What do you know about the derivative of a increasing/decreasing function?) You cannot use part (c) in your conclusion only the WP. (c) (10 points) Solve for x(t)
